74th OREGON LEGISLATIVE ASSEMBLY--2007 Regular Session
 
 
                            Enrolled
 
                         Senate Bill 484
 
Sponsored by COMMITTEE ON COMMERCE
 
 
                     CHAPTER ................
 
 
                             AN ACT
 
 
Relating to unlawful trade practices.
 
Be It Enacted by the People of the State of Oregon:
 
  SECTION 1.  { + (1) For the purposes of this section:
  (a) 'Consumer' means an individual who is purchasing goods or
services for personal, family or household purposes.
  (b) 'Consumer contract' means a contract entered into by a
consumer for the purchase of goods or services for personal,
family or household purposes, in which the total cost of the
purchase is $15,000 or less.
  (2) A consumer may revoke a provision in a consumer contract
that requires the consumer to assert a claim against the other
party to the contract, or respond to a claim by the other party
to the contract, in a forum that is not in this state. If the
provision requires arbitration in a forum that is not in this
state, the sole effect of a revocation under this section is that
any evidentiary hearing, oral argument or other proceeding that
requires or allows attendance by the consumer must be conducted
in this state.
  (3) Revocation of a provision under this section must be made
in writing and communicated by the consumer to the other party
within a reasonable time after a dispute arises.
  (4) This section applies only to a consumer contract that was
entered into by a consumer when the consumer was a resident of
this state.
  (5) A party seeking to enforce a revoked provision is liable
for reasonable attorney fees incurred by a consumer in any
litigation that results from the attempted enforcement of the
revoked provision. + }
  SECTION 2.  { + Section 1 of this 2007 Act applies only to
consumer contracts entered into on or after the effective date of
this 2007 Act. + }
